Posters of the map, sized 24″ x 18″ are for sale from Pop Chart Lab.This event, known as the “Opium War” of 1839-1842, marked the beginning of hostilities between China and Britain. The Opium Wars were characterized by the technological superiority of the British forces, which included advanced naval capabilities. The First Opium War resulted in the signing of the Treaty of Nanking in 1842.

It draws on the traditions and outputs of historical …An interior basin, known as the Central Plateau in Haiti and the San Juan Valley in the Dominican Republic, occupies about 150 square miles (390 square km) in the center of the country. The plateau has an average elevation of about 1,000 feet (300 meters), and access to it is difficult through winding roads. Barbados, island country in the southeastern Caribbean Sea, situated about 100 miles (160 km) east of Saint Vincent and the Grenadines.
